texancruzer Posted April 21, 2009 #2 Share Posted April 21, 2009 We have 38 people from our cruise booked for a night out in Istanbul at Sultanas. www.sultanas-nights.com They are picking us up at the ship (in 2 buses) and includes dinner (upgraded menu) show and ride back to the ship (with a requested stop at the Blue Mosque for photo op) for 54 euros per person. katz Posted April 22, 2009 #10 Share Posted April 22, 2009 We went to the dinner and show at the Orient House. Be prepared for a long evening. We really enjoyed the food, the folk dancing and the belly dancing. The MC called himself Mr. Wonderful. His name should have been Mr. Loves Himself and Doesn't Know When to Shut up. After all the music and dancing, he just went on and on. Maybe it was a cultural thing, but we didn't get it. Anyway, everything else was great fun. texancruzer Posted May 28, 2009 #12 Share Posted May 28, 2009 Sorry,,,, seems this thread got buried.. We had a blast at Sultanas. They sent 2 nice buses to the ship to pick us up (we had 44 reserved for our night out in Istanbul). Dinner theatre was nice altho a bit unusual as you go down stairs. 3 great bellydancers and 3 couples of folk dancers. Really good. Show with audience participation (won't spoil it for you ;)) and we had a great time. Food was really good too. If you are looking for something different to do at night while in Istanbul.....this is it !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
